Does Hot Sauce Kill Bacteria Oysters. And, sadly, hot sauce, lemon juice and alcohol do not reduce the risks. Drinking alcohol while eating oysters doesn't kill vibrio either. Lemon juice and hot sauce do not kill this bacteria. Eating raw oysters with hot sauce or while drinking alcohol does not kill the bacteria, either. Even hot sauce and lemon juice don’t kill vibrio bacteria, and neither does alcohol.” they recommend. The only way to kill vibrio in oysters is by cooking them properly. Hot sauce and lemon juice don't kill vibrio. The only way to kill the vibrio bacteria is to cook it and cook it thoroughly. Only heat can destroy the bacteria.
